    What does it mean if the fill light is solid red on my Aprilaire 800?
    • D
      douglasfloresSep 16, 2025
      A solid red fill light on your Aprilaire Humidifier indicates: * The fill valve has been filling for 40 minutes; make sure the high water pin wire is securely installed. * There is a low spot in the steam hose collecting water; support the steam hose along its length, ensuring a 2" per foot slope from the dispersion tube to the humidifier. * High static pressure in the duct is causing back pressure; ensure the dispersion tube is not discharging into a duct with static pressure greater than 2.0 in w. g. * Make sure dispersion tube tubelets are pointed up.

    Why is water constantly running down drain of Aprilaire Humidifier?
    • P
      Phillip MillerSep 1, 2025
      If water is constantly running down the drain of your Aprilaire Humidifier, there might be debris in the drain valve preventing it from closing. Remove the canister and clean any debris from the drain valve. Also, check the O-ring in the drain valve to ensure it's properly seated and not damaged; replace it if necessary. If water is flowing from the fill cup overflow port, inspect the internal hoses for kinks or blockages. Ensure the dispersion tube tubelets are pointed up and that the dispersion tube isn't discharging into a duct with static pressure greater than 2.0 in. wg.

Safety Cautions

Read All Cautions and Instructions

Read manual before service/maintenance. Failure can cause hazardous situations, property damage, personal injury, or death.

Hot Surfaces and Hot Water

System has hot surfaces and water up to 212°F (100°C). Contact can cause severe personal injury. Follow manual procedures.

Electrical Shock Hazard

Follow shutdown procedures before service. Loss of power during maintenance can cause severe injury or death from electrical shock.
